Motor Test (F4)

PROCEDURE
Once the motor pack has been separated from the Antilock Brake System (ABS) actuator (hydraulic modulator), this test will help to determine if the motor pack is operating properly. The TECH-1 will rotate the motors in one direction, then the other.
^ If any motor does not turn in both directions, the motor pack is malfunctioning and must be replaced. The motor pack is not serviceable and must be replaced as an assembly.
^ If all three motors rotate, try to rotate each gear on the ABS actuator, refer to "No Gear Movement" below.

NO GEAR MOVEMENT
After the motor pack has been removed, rotate each gear by hand on the ABS actuator unit with large gears). The front gears (non-center gears) should be able to be rotated approximately five full turns lock to lock. If the gear does not turn freely or at least five turns are not possible, replace the ABS actuator.
